Air pump connector 2 in the utility model connects air pump by connector, is extracted out the air in pipe by air pump, So as to reach the effect of vacuum, after machining, overpressure is discharged by air vent.
Specific embodiment:When being used, staff is checked the utility model first, is checked whether and is deposited In defect, if there is cannot just carry out using if defect, now need to notify that maintenance personal is repaired, if do not deposited Can be carried out using if problem, air pump connector 2 is connected with air pump, when silicon chip is placed on silicon chip work top 5 When, motor 13 is opened, motor 13 drives limiter to drive leading screw 11 to rotate, and limiter drives leading screw 11 to drive respectively Left side limiter tightens up rotating shaft 14 and tightens up rotating shaft 10 to contract with right side limiter, and left side limiter tightens up rotating shaft 14 and right side Silicon chip both sides limiter 3 is driven to move inward while limiter tightens up rotating shaft 10 to contract, silicon chip both sides limiter 3 is inside Then silicon chip to fixing after movement, air pump is then opened, air pump siphons away the air inside deep seated blowhole 6, causes silicon chip only Only it is fitted on silicon chip work top 5, securely fixes, is so achieved that both sides with absorption stomata 4 while silicon chip is fixed, Fixation is more firm.
